ORLANDO, FL -- Freshmen
Maxwell Dombrowski (Cherry Hill, N.J. / Cherry Hill East),
Isaiah Dore (Plainfield, N.J. / Plainfield Academy for the Arts & Advanced Studies), and
Lucas Kotcho (Jermyn, Pa. Valley View) all posted 2-0 days to lead The University of Scranton men's tennis team to a 5-4 victory over Susquehanna on Tuesday in Orlando, FL.
This marks the first win of the spring season for the Royals.
Doubles
- The No. 1 doubles team of Dombrowski and Dore posted an 8-4 win over Alex Baker and Carson Barry of Susquehanna.
- Kotcho and fellow freshman Harrison Clark (Coopersburg, Pa. / Southern Lehigh) won 8-3 in No. 2 doubles.
Singles
- Dombrowski took care of business in No. 1 singles with a 6-1, 6-2 win over Baker.
- In No. 2 singles, Dore defeated Tim Basta in straight sets of 6-1, 6-2.
- Kotcho notched a win for Scranton in No. 4 singles as he defeated Harry Becraft 6-2, 6-3 to secure the 5-4 win for Scranton.
